NSA Collection and Operations/HPC/Research/Processing & Exploitation PEO
 
The mission of the C&O/HPC/Research/P&E PEO (B5) is to provide end-to-end resource, acquisition, contracts, and program management support to the Collection and Operations (C&O), High Performance Computing (HPC), Research, and Processing and Exploitation (P&E) Investment Portfolios (IPs).
 
 
NSA Analysis & Production/Mission Management PEO
 
The mission of the A&P/MM PEO (B6) is to provide end-to-end resource, acquisition, contracts, and program management support to the Analysis & Production (A&P) and Mission Management (MM) IPs.
 
 
NSA Enterprise Information Technology PEO:
 
The mission of the EIT PEO (B7) is to provide end-to-end resource, acquisition, contracts, and program management support to the Enterprise Information Technology (EIT) IP.
 
 
NSA Protect PEO:
 
The mission of the Protect PEO (B8) is to provide end-to-end resource, acquisition, contracts, and program management support to the Information Assurance Directorate (IAD – Protect) IP.
 
 
NSA Enterprise Management & Support PEO:
 
The mission of the EM&S PEO (B9) is to provide end-to-end resource, acquisition, contracts, and program management support to the EM&S Investment Portfolio (IP). The EM&S IP consists of ADET (training efforts), human resources, finance including business information technology, acquisition security, headquarters management (the NSA Chief of Staff and Director’s Office), and the Installations and Logistics (I&L) organization.
 
Areas within the Installation and Logistics organization include: reception, issuance and storage of supplies, disposal and recycling efforts, restaurant activities, property leasing, construction programs, maintenance and repair of NSA facilities, custodial support, facility utilization and fit-up, management of real and plant property, and architectural engineering design efforts.
 
 
NSA Laboratory for Analytic Sciences:
 
The Laboratory for Analytic Sciences (LAS) is a joint initiative sponsored by the Research and Signals Intelligence Directorates and is located on the campus of North Carolina State University. Its mission is to imagine, investigate, and implement innovative solutions for a variety of tactical and strategic analytic challenges.
